Duties and Responsibilities:
1) Process satellite and aerial image data into high quality digital image products using the latest technology and equipment.
2) Radiometric and geometric correction of Satellite and Aerial Imagery
3) Performs Processes associated with Block Triangulations, Orthomosaic Production, Extraction Digital Elevation Model through satellite data, Orthorectification and Feature Extraction
4) Operate GPS equipment and can develop landcover/landuse classification and other thematic maps.
5) Develop land cover / land use maps by using basic and advance classification tools such as pixel, sub pixel and object based classifiers.
6) Carry out field surveys for data collection, as and when required
7) Development of cartographic maps using existing GIS and RS data for routine requests.
8) Conduct RS trainings to different project related staff, as and when required.
9) Performs related duties as assigned
Required Qualifications: Masters Degree in Space Sciences / GIS / Remote Sensing / Geomatics
Required Experience: A minimum of three year of experience in RS operations
Language Requirements: Excellent communication skills.
Other Relevant Requirement/Information: Competence in the advanced use of software packages such as ERDAS IMAGINE (core module and with add on modules like LPS, Stereo Analyst, Easy Tracer, Feature Analyst), Definiens Developer, ArcView, ArcInfo and ArcGIS. Capable of working effectively within a team. Ability to conduct independent field work.
